This particular SR20det engine is something built by forcedmotor works 4 years ago. It run one of our ATR45SAT turbo compete and won WTAC Open class in 2016 and is still a current world record holder of the fastest SR on Wakefield. Its on a single T3 scroll manifold running external gate, and that pumped 400rwkws on E85 fuel, 28psi by 4250RPM. Far as I know its just a standard rebuild, no VCT with forged pistons with 264  / 256 Tomei Pro cams. For around 350rwkws mark I will be recommending this turbocharger.

Some results to share, This time is from Justin's drift car running with one of our ATR45SAT ceramic ball bearing turbocharger. 

fronts.JPG

R33 GTST unopened engine.

HyperGear Atr45SAT Ceramic ball bearing turbo

6 boost manifold

Turbosmart 45mm Gate

Ebay 600x300x100 Cooler

ID 1000cc Injectors

460 lph Fuel Pump

3 inches turbo back exhaust

Haltech ECU

E85 fuel

Car made 397rwkws @ 21psi on a conservative tune for stock engine. Should see 420rwkws at full potential.

I would high flow the factory turbocharger using a ball bearing core with a G2 or a SS15 profiled wheel sets. the SS15 is a better choice for power and response. 

For the best result use an Rb25det turbo. For a Ball bearing, billet wheel Ss15 profiled highflow looking at $1500 to complete including oil line.
